Output 76764898ee36ec42421fa94f43c226b0e6ef26f7abfc034cdf3b703553b3b365:0

value
1422670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b99c867f9672deb55bf0a474885937ba0ac9ebf OP_EQUAL
address
3QdMkiFPkqp3YtPj1Jv9UZLuMqckThzxAn
transaction
76764898ee36ec42421fa94f43c226b0e6ef26f7abfc034cdf3b703553b3b365
spent
true